On World Environment Day, celebrated next Thursday, June 5th, residents of Mogi das Cruzes (SP) and NGK employees will gain a practical and modern alternative for waste disposal. The world's largest spark plug manufacturer launches the Sustainable NGK project. The highlight is the implementation of the so-called ECOpoints, Initially one inside the factory and one in front, at the NGK entrance, developed to receive waste that is difficult to dispose of and that, when disposed of incorrectly, harm the environment.
This is the case with cooking oil, Batteries, Used cell phones and writing materials, Like pencils, graphite, colored pencils, mechanical pencils, Pens, Pens, Rubbers, Pointers, highlights text, Permanent markers and whiteboard markers.
The initiative coincides with the celebration of Environment Week and will seek to increase socio-environmental awareness, in addition to encouraging the conservation of natural resources and eliminating irregular waste dumping stations.
The great differential of the ECOponto action is the encouragement of volunteering. "With the exception of batteries, The other waste collected will be sold and the proceeds will be converted into cleaning and personal hygiene products to be donated to philanthropic institutions (non-profit) of Mogi das Cruzes", explains the head of the Environment and Occupational Safety Division, Nivaldo Yano.
To meet the demand of this first phase of the project, two permanent units of ECOponto will be installed: one at the entrance of the NGK factory, in the Cocuera neighborhood, in Mogi das Cruzes, which should serve the local community, and another in the internal area of the company to serve employees. NGK is studying the possibility of extending the number of collection points in places such as schools and other communities in the region.
other actions
NGK is ISO 14001 certified, Environmental standard that establishes guidelines on the area of environmental management within companies. This reveals all the concern that NGK do Brasil maintains with the preservation of natural resources and the environment.Among some of the actions that demonstrate care for sustainable development, are the reduction in electricity consumption and the reuse of water from effluent treatment plants, that enable reuse in production processes. Furthermore, NGK works to increase the recycling of waste that is destined for industrial landfills, developing increasingly capable environmental service providers, and in the management of chemical products with the reduction of hazardous elements in their production processes.
The company also invests in equipment for the reduction and reuse of residual liquids, Recycling of galvanic baths, Rainwater Harvesting and Use, and in the modernization of equipment with high-efficiency electric motors and constant audits in environmental service providers.
Despite all these measures, NGK's greatest pride is in the products it manufactures. The correct use of spark plugs and ignition cables, as well as oxygen sensors, It is essential for the control of pollutant emissions from vehicles, and contributes even more comprehensively to the protection of the environment.
